What is the best weight for copy paper?
Answer: For the majority of daily printing needs, 20 pound paper suffices. However, if you are printing discussions or documents you wish to stand out, 24 pound paper is advised.
2. Can I use recycled paper for color printing?
Response: Yes, recycled paper can be used for color printing. Just make sure that it's appropriate for your printer type, as some recycled papers might have a different texture that can affect print quality.
3. How do I know which brightness level to select?
Answer: A brightness level of 92 is sufficient for many workplace tasks. If you require sharper text or vibrant colors in your prints, you might select paper with a brightness of 100 or greater.
4. Is there a benefit in utilizing colored copy paper?
Answer: Colored paper can help in organizing files effectively. It also adds a visual attract sales brochures or marketing materials.
5. Can I utilize copy paper for my inkjet printer?
Response: Yes, both inkjet and laser printers can use basic copy paper. Nevertheless, inspect the paper's compatibility with your particular printer to prevent any feeding problems.
